Ah...well, the good news is that I know what the problem is now. In:
node_modules/styled-jsx/dist/lib/stylesheet.js
...there's a check for whether window
is defined, before going on to reference document
. Because the Next starter adds a window
shim, that makes it explode. I don't know why this only happens in serverless mode though.
